If CUTS LIKE A CHRIS's parcel came like mine ... perhaps these details will help in answering your question, kj.


On the box ... delivered to my porch (not the regular super box) by my postman

• Barry's USPS Customs Declaration sticker, value $176 USD

• Big Yellow sticker headed 'Collect Customs' with logo of Canada Post

• Canada Border Services Agency (CBSA) POSTAL IMPORT FORM showing ...
value $241.70 CDN (exchange rate 1.373300)
GST/HST $ 31.42 CDN (sales Tax 13%)
Handling costs $9.95 CDN

Total payable $41.37 CDN 'Payment to the Canada Post Corporation'
